Excavator attachment manufacturer Hill Engineering, based in Newry is recognised industry wide for its innovative culture. Over the last two-years Hill has been presented with the PlantworxConstruction Machinery Exhibition’s Award for Innovation in the Engineering category and also the Queens Award for Enterprise in Innovation, which recognises excellence in UK business enterprise. Local police have welcomed an order for the seizure of cash passed at Newry Magistrates’ Court recently. The court ordered that £1205 be seized under the Proceeds of Crime Act. SDLP Councillor for Crotlieve Gillian Fitzpatrick has expressed her disappointment that Regional Development Minister Danny Kennedy has decided against updating the footway in Mayobridge and improving the Edentrumley Road junction. SDLP Westminster Representative Justin McNulty has called on the Stormont Executive to ensure businesses in Newry and South Armagh can avail of a vital Broadband Voucher Scheme which is worth up to £3000 to each business.
